Summary

An Act to amend 67.05 (6a) (a) 2. (intro.) and 121.91 (3) (a) 1.; to create 67.05 (6a) (a) 3. and 121.91 (3) (a) 3. of the statutes; Relating to: the conditions under which a school district may adopt a resolution to exceed its revenue limit. (FE)
